Thu Dec 15 11:30:01 2022 UTC ()
smtpfeed: Fix libraries on SunOS.


(jperkin)
diff -r1.38 -r1.39 pkgsrc/mail/smtpfeed/Makefile

cvs diff -r1.38 -r1.39 pkgsrc/mail/smtpfeed/Makefile (expand / switch to unified diff)

--- pkgsrc/mail/smtpfeed/Makefile 2021/05/24 19:52:53 1.38
+++ pkgsrc/mail/smtpfeed/Makefile 2022/12/15 11:30:01 1.39
@@ -1,36 +1,39 @@ @@ -1,36 +1,39 @@
1# $NetBSD: Makefile,v 1.38 2021/05/24 19:52:53 wiz Exp $ 1# $NetBSD: Makefile,v 1.39 2022/12/15 11:30:01 jperkin Exp $
2 2
3DISTNAME= smtpfeed-1.23 3DISTNAME= smtpfeed-1.23
4PKGREVISION= 1 4PKGREVISION= 1
5CATEGORIES= mail 5CATEGORIES= mail
6MASTER_SITES= ftp://sh.wide.ad.jp/WIDE/free-ware/smtpfeed/ 6MASTER_SITES= ftp://sh.wide.ad.jp/WIDE/free-ware/smtpfeed/
7 7
8MAINTAINER= pkgsrc-users@NetBSD.org 8MAINTAINER= pkgsrc-users@NetBSD.org
9HOMEPAGE= http://member.wide.ad.jp/wg/smtp/smtpfeed.html 9HOMEPAGE= http://member.wide.ad.jp/wg/smtp/smtpfeed.html
10COMMENT= SMTP Fast Exploding External Deliverer for Sendmail 10COMMENT= SMTP Fast Exploding External Deliverer for Sendmail
11LICENSE= original-bsd 11LICENSE= original-bsd
12 12
13# sendmail 8.x with WIDE patch works better with it, than stock 8.x. 13# sendmail 8.x with WIDE patch works better with it, than stock 8.x.
14# require sendmail from pkgsrc. 14# require sendmail from pkgsrc.
15#DEPENDS+= sendmail>=8.9.3:../../mail/sendmail 15#DEPENDS+= sendmail>=8.9.3:../../mail/sendmail
16 16
17GNU_CONFIGURE= yes 17GNU_CONFIGURE= yes
18CONFIGURE_ARGS+= --libexecdir=${PREFIX:Q}/libexec 18CONFIGURE_ARGS+= --libexecdir=${PREFIX:Q}/libexec
19# configure tries to be clever, so force our setting 19# configure tries to be clever, so force our setting
20CONFIGURE_ENV+= my_cv_path_lib_exec=${PREFIX:Q}/libexec 20CONFIGURE_ENV+= my_cv_path_lib_exec=${PREFIX:Q}/libexec
21# use bind8? 21# use bind8?
22#CONFIGURE_ARGS+= --with-bind8 22#CONFIGURE_ARGS+= --with-bind8
23 23
 24BUILDLINK_TRANSFORM.SunOS+= rm:-lutil
 25LDFLAGS.SunOS+= -lsocket -lnsl -lresolv
 26
24DOCS= COPYRIGHT FEATURES FEATURES.j FYI FYI.j INSTALL INSTALL.j \ 27DOCS= COPYRIGHT FEATURES FEATURES.j FYI FYI.j INSTALL INSTALL.j \
25 ML-ADMIN ML-ADMIN.j OPTIONS OPTIONS.j README README.j \ 28 ML-ADMIN ML-ADMIN.j OPTIONS OPTIONS.j README README.j \
26 RELEASE.NOTE SIGNAL SIGNAL.j TODO 29 RELEASE.NOTE SIGNAL SIGNAL.j TODO
27 30
28PKG_OPTIONS_VAR= PKG_OPTIONS.smtpfeed 31PKG_OPTIONS_VAR= PKG_OPTIONS.smtpfeed
29PKG_SUPPORTED_OPTIONS= inet6 32PKG_SUPPORTED_OPTIONS= inet6
30PKG_SUGGESTED_OPTIONS= inet6 33PKG_SUGGESTED_OPTIONS= inet6
31 34
32.include "../../mk/bsd.options.mk" 35.include "../../mk/bsd.options.mk"
33 36
34.if !empty(PKG_OPTIONS:Minet6) 37.if !empty(PKG_OPTIONS:Minet6)
35CONFIGURE_ARGS+= --enable-ipv6 38CONFIGURE_ARGS+= --enable-ipv6
36.endif 39.endif